Latvian airline airBaltic has started performing direct flights from Vilnius to Kyiv, Ukraine. The new flights will be performed two times a week on an Airbus A220-300 aircraft. The scheduled flight time to Kyiv will be one hour and 15 minutes. Currently airBaltic performs direct flights from Riga, Tallinn and Vilnius to various European business hubs and a selection of leisure destinations. A complete schedule of airBaltic flights can be found on the company's homepage at www.airbaltic.com.
